单片机与PC用串口通讯需要什么条件?

231 2024-09-10 22:48

一、单片机与PC用串口通讯需要什么条件?

好像不需要其它条件吧 单片机与PC通信一般就是用串口,当然也有用并口的 用串口通信,距离在10米内用RS232,超过了就用RS485或是RS422 单片机是硬件,由时钟控制向PC发送数据,或是接收数据 在PC端,编程也是用底层时钟控制,不断的接收或是发送数据 要看你用何种程序写了,一般的VB、C都有串口连接控件,直接调用它就可以与单片机通信

二、单片机如何与unity通讯

单片机如何与unity通讯

在物联网和嵌入式领域,单片机(Microcontroller)是一种常见的嵌入式系统控制器,它通常被用于控制各种设备和执行特定的任务。而Unity是一款强大的游戏开发引擎,被广泛应用于游戏开发、虚拟现实和增强现实等领域。将单片机与Unity进行通讯,可以实现更加丰富的应用场景,比如实时数据展示、交互控制等。

单片机和Unity的通讯方式

单片机和Unity通讯的方式主要有两种:串口通讯和网络通讯。

串口通讯

  • 串口通讯是单片机和计算机之间最常见的通讯方式之一。通过串口通讯,可以实现单片机与Unity之间的数据传输和控制。
  • 在串口通讯中,需要使用串口(UART)模块来实现单片机和计算机之间的数据传输。Unity端可以通过脚本来与串口进行交互,从而实现与单片机的通讯。

网络通讯

  • 网络通讯是另一种常见的通讯方式,通过网络通讯可以实现单片机和Unity之间的远程通讯。
  • 在网络通讯中,单片机需要连接到局域网或互联网,并实现网络通讯协议,比如TCP/IP协议。Unity端则可以通过网络编程来与单片机进行通讯。

单片机和Unity通讯的应用场景

单片机与Unity通讯可以应用于各种场景,比如智能家居、智能穿戴、工业自动化等领域。以下是一些常见的应用场景:

  • 智能家居控制:通过单片机和Unity通讯,可以实现对家居设备的远程控制和监控,比如智能灯光控制、智能门锁管理等。
  • 智能穿戴设备:将单片机集成到智能手表或健康监测设备中,并通过与Unity通讯,实现数据的实时显示和分析。
  • 工业自动化:在工业自动化领域,单片机可以用于控制设备和执行任务,而通过与Unity通讯,可以实现对生产线的实时监控和调度。

总结

单片机与Unity通讯是一种常见且重要的应用方式,可以实现单片机与计算机之间的数据交互和控制。通过串口通讯和网络通讯,可以实现单片机和Unity之间的通讯,为各种应用场景提供更多可能性。在实际应用中,需要根据具体的需求和场景选择合适的通讯方式,同时注意通讯的稳定性和安全性。

三、电表红外通讯是什么意?

电表红外通讯是一种在电能表和其他设备之间进行信息传输的无线通讯技术,是近距离无线通讯的一种。它采用红外线作为信号传输媒介,即通过红外线将电表中的数据传输到其他设备中。

在电表红外通讯技术中,电表内部具有一个红外光电传感器或红外光电头,从而实现与其他设备通过红外线进行数据通讯。通常情况下,用于抄录电表数据的设备需要建立与电能表的近距离通讯连接,将数据读出,通过数据线进行传输。但是使用红外通讯技术,可以直接通过电表上的红外接口实现数据的无线传输,节省了线缆布线和接插件的成本,并且使用起来更加的方便和灵活。

因为电表红外通讯技术的安全性和传输距离有限等缺陷,所以在一些场合中可能会不适用,但在一些特定用途下,如电表读取、小范围无线数据传输等领域中,它仍然是一种非常有用的通讯方式。

四、51单片机红外寻迹原理?

原理一:AGV自动导引车采用发光二极管发光,用光敏二极管接收。

当发光二极管发出的可见光照射到黑带时,光线被黑带吸收,光敏二极管为检测到信号,呈高阻抗,使输出端为低电平。当发光二极管发出的可见光照射到地面时,它发出的可见光反射回来被光敏二极管检测到,其阻抗迅速降低,此时输出端为高电平。但是由于光敏二极管受环境中可见光影响较大,电路的稳定性很差。

原理二:AGV自动导引车采用光敏电阻接受可见光检测。

  该电路采用T性网络,可避免使用太大的反馈电阻,并且便于提高输入阻抗。六组光敏电阻用于检测可见光信号。但光敏电阻检测到黑带时,输出端为低电平,但用光是电路输出端显示为高电平,信号返回给单片机,通过单片机控制前轮的转向。但由于需要正负电源,同时光敏电阻易受环境影响,稳定性也很差。

原理三:AGV自动导引车利用红外线发射管发射红外线,红外线二极管进行接收。

AGV采用六组红外光敏耦合三极管发射和接受红外信号,外面可见光对接收信号的影响较小,再用射极输出器对信号进行隔离。接收的红外信号转换为电压信号经LM339进行比较,产生高电平或低电平返回给51单片机。

五、8051单片机红外遥控原理?

通常彩电遥控信号的发射,就是将某个按键所对应的控制指令和系统码(由0和1组成的序列),调制在38KHz的载波上,然后经放大、驱动红外发射管将信号发射出去。不同公司的遥控芯片,采用的遥控码格式也不一样。较普遍的有两种,一种是NEC标准,一种是PHILIPS 标准。

六、pc box 能否用kepserver通讯?

1 可以使用Kepserver进行通讯。2 因为Kepserver是一种常用的OPC服务器软件,可以与多种硬件设备进行连接,其中包括PC box。通过在PC box上安装Kepserver,并根据具体硬件设备的协议配置连接参数,就可以实现通讯。3 当然,在使用Kepserver进行通讯之前需要确保PC box的硬件设备与Kepserver支持的协议相匹配,否则无法进行通讯。同时还需注意Kepserver的版本与硬件设备的兼容性,及时升级并配置好Kepserver中的属性也是保证通讯顺利的重要步骤。

七、单片机pc值怎么计算?

  先找到当前指令下一条指令的PC值,再加上相对偏移量rel。    PC是一个16位的计数器。用于存放和指示下一条要执行的指令的地址。寻址范围达64KB。PC有自动加1功能,以实现程序的顺序执行。PC没有地址,是不可寻址的,无法用指令对它进行读写。但在执行转移、调用、返回等指令时能自动改变其内容,以改变程序的执行顺序。

八、pc和单片机的联系?

pc一般指个人计算机。 个人计算机是指一种大小、价格和性能适用于个人使用的多用途计算机。台式机、笔记本电脑到小型笔记本电脑和平板电脑以及超级本等都属于个人计算机。

单片机是一种集成电路芯片,是采用超大规模集成电路技术把具有数据处理能力的中央处理器CPU、随机存储器RAM、只读存储器ROM、多种I/O口和中断系统、定时器/计数器等功能。

九、51单片机pc的功能?

PC的作用是用来存放将要执行的指令地址,共16位,可对64K ROM直接寻址,PC低8位经P0口输出,高8位经P2口输出。也就是说,程序执行到什么地方,程序计数器PC就指到哪里,它始终是跟蹿着程序的执行。我们知道,用户程序是存放在内部的ROM中的,我们要执行程序就要从ROM中一个个字节的读出来,然后到CPU中去执行,那么ROM具体执行到哪一条呢?这就需要我们的程序计数器PC来指示。

程序计数器PC具有自动加1的功能,即从存储器中读出一个字节的指令码后,PC自动加1(指向下一个存储单元)。

十、PC给单片机烧录程序?

CH340是USB转TTL芯片,MAX232是RS232信号转TTL芯片RS232是一种串行信号标准,PC机上的9针串口输出的就是RS232电平信号,而单片机要求的是TTL电平,所以要用MAX232进行电平转换但现在笔记本电脑上大多没有RS232串口,USB接口倒很多,于是出现了CH340 cp2102等USB转TTL芯片这些USB转TTL芯片使用时要在PC上安装驱动程序

顶一下
(0)
0%
踩一下
(0)
0%
相关评论
我要评论
点击我更换图片